2016 Greenock Gang Show, Greenock and District Scouts

  • Submitted by: Stuart McMillan, Greenock and Inverclyde, Scottish National Party.
  • Date lodged: Tuesday, 29 November 2016
  • Motion reference: S5M-02824

That the Parliament recognises the success of the 2016 Greenock Gang Show, which ran between 15 and 19 November in the Beacon Arts Centre in Greenock; understands that the event celebrates the work of both the Greenock and District Scouts and their leaders throughout the last two years, and that proceeds from admission to the event benefit the Greenock and District Scouts; further understands that the proceeds from a special raffle, which raised over £3,000, are being donated to the fund for Andy Adams, who is a fire officer who was recently severely injured in the line of duty; applauds the Greenock and District Scouts for another exceptional show, and supports the Scout leaders, and the Scouting organisation as a whole, in their endeavour to expand the education and experiences of Inverclyde’s and Scotland’s youth.
